Game RTP and Variance

You already know about Return to Player (RTP), but do you truly understand its implications? High RTP is a good starting point, but variance is equally important. High-variance games offer the potential for massive wins, but also carry a higher risk of losing streaks. Low-variance games offer more frequent, smaller wins. Your preferred style should dictate your game selection. If you have a smaller bankroll and want to play longer, low-variance games might be the better choice. If you’re comfortable with risk and chasing big payouts, high-variance games could be your thing. Research the variance of your favourite games and adjust your betting accordingly.

Navigating the Canadian Regulatory Landscape

The online gambling landscape in Canada is complex, with provincial regulations varying widely. Understanding these regulations is essential for a safe and enjoyable experience.

Provincial Regulations

Each province has its own rules regarding online gambling. Some provinces have fully regulated online casinos, while others allow offshore operators. Research the regulations in your province to ensure you’re playing legally and with reputable operators. For example, Ontario has a regulated market, while other provinces may have different approaches.

Licensing and Security

Always verify the licensing of any online casino you consider. Look for licenses from reputable regulatory bodies, such as the Alcohol and Gaming Commission of Ontario (AGCO) or the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A). These licenses indicate that the casino meets certain standards of fairness, security, and responsible gambling. Check for SSL encryption to protect your personal and financial information. Read reviews and look for casinos with a strong reputation for security and player protection.

Recognizing the Signs of Problem Gambling

Be honest with yourself about your gambling habits. Are you spending more time or money than you intended? Are you chasing losses? Are you experiencing financial or relationship problems as a result of your gambling? If you answer yes to any of these questions, it’s time to seek help. Resources like the Responsible Gambling Council of Canada (RGC) offer support and guidance.
